The Early Years of Casey Hooper
Born on July 16, 1986, in Des Moines, Iowa, Casey grew up with a passion for music. While many kids played sports or video games, Casey was glued to his guitar. His love for music started at an early age, and it didn’t take long for him to realize that playing the guitar wasn’t just a hobby—it was his calling.
As a teenager, he spent countless hours practicing, learning from legendary guitarists, and performing wherever he could. Music wasn’t just something he enjoyed; it was something he lived for. His dedication set him apart from many of his peers, and soon, he had his sights set on bigger things.
After finishing high school, Casey knew that if he wanted to turn his dream into a reality, he had to leave Iowa. So, he packed his bags and moved to Los Angeles, where the music industry was thriving.
Chasing a Dream: How Casey Hooper Became a Touring Guitarist
Los Angeles is a city filled with dreamers, but not everyone makes it. Casey arrived with nothing but his talent, passion, and determination to succeed. Like many musicians, he started by auditioning for various artists, hoping to land a gig that would get him noticed.
For a while, it wasn’t easy. The competition was tough, and every opportunity seemed just out of reach. But Casey refused to give up. His persistence finally paid off when he landed an audition for Katy Perry in 2010.
At the time, Katy Perry was rising to global fame. She was looking for a lead guitarist to join her on tour, and Casey proved to be the perfect fit. His talent, stage presence, and dedication earned him the spot, and from that moment, his life changed forever.
Touring the World with Katy Perry
Being Katy Perry’s lead guitarist meant traveling across the world, performing in front of massive crowds, and experiencing life on the road. Casey became a key part of Katy’s live band, playing at some of the biggest events, including:
- The Super Bowl Halftime Show—one of the most-watched performances in history.
- The Grammy Awards, where he played alongside one of the biggest pop stars in the world.
- Multiple world tours, performing at sold-out stadiums in countries across the globe.
His work with Katy Perry made him a recognized name in the music industry, and it also opened doors for him to collaborate with other artists. Despite living in the fast-paced world of entertainment, Casey remained down-to-earth, always focused on the music.

A Love Story: Casey Hooper and Alexandra Breckenridge
While Casey was busy playing music for millions, Alexandra Breckenridge was making a name for herself in Hollywood. Best known for her roles in Virgin River, This Is Us, and American Horror Story, she was also on a path to stardom.
Their love story began in a way that felt like it was meant to be. The two met at a Grammys after-party, a fitting place for a musician and an actress to cross paths. They instantly clicked, bonding over their creative passions and love for the arts.
As their relationship grew, they found that they shared similar values. Despite working in industries known for their high pressure and fast-paced lifestyles, both Casey and Alexandra preferred a quieter, more meaningful life.
In 2015, they took the next step in their journey together and got married in a breathtaking wedding at Dunton Hot Springs, Colorado. The rustic setting, surrounded by nature, reflected their desire for a peaceful and intimate celebration rather than a flashy Hollywood-style event.
Life Beyond Hollywood: Why They Moved to Georgia
Many celebrity couples choose to stay in Los Angeles, but Casey and Alexandra decided to take a different path. Instead of raising their family in the heart of Hollywood, they moved to Georgia, where they could enjoy a quieter, more balanced life.
The move wasn’t just about escaping the spotlight—it was about building a home where their children could grow up surrounded by nature, fresh air, and a strong sense of family.
Since settling in Georgia, Casey and Alexandra have embraced a lifestyle that focuses on family time, outdoor activities, and simple living. They often share glimpses of their home life on social media, showing their love for gardening, hiking, and enjoying time with their two children, Jack and Billie.
For Casey, the shift from performing in front of massive crowds to enjoying peaceful moments at home was a welcome change. While he still loves music, he has also found joy in being a present and hands-on father.
Where Is Casey Hooper Now?
Even though Casey is no longer constantly touring with Katy Perry, he hasn’t stepped away from music. He continues to work on creative projects, collaborate with other musicians, and explore different aspects of the industry.
Unlike many celebrities, Casey prefers to keep a low profile, letting his work speak for itself. While Alexandra often shares moments from their life, Casey maintains a more private presence, focusing on what matters most his family, music, and personal growth.
